Rémy Cointreau expands Westland American Single Malt Whiskey in North American travel retail
The Seattle launch marks a pivotal moment for Westland in travel retail, following its Americas debut in 2024 at airports in New York, Houston, San Francisco and Los Angeles.



Rémy Cointreau Global Travel Retail has launched Westland American Single Malt Whiskey at Seattle-Tacoma International Airport in collaboration with Avolta.
As the home of Westland Distillery, Seattle serves as a strategic launch location, underscoring Rémy Cointreau’s commitment to developing its premium spirits offering in the region.
Westland American Single Malt Whiskey made its global travel retail debut last year, launching initially in New York JFK Terminal 1 and Houston George Bush Intercontinental Terminal D, followed by further expansions in JFK Terminal 4, San Francisco International, and Los Angeles Tom Bradley International Terminal in partnership with DFS Group.
Westland is a pioneer in the American single malt whiskey category, distilling its whiskies in Seattle’s SoDo district. Visitors to the distillery can explore the whiskey-making process through guided tastings and tours.
The recent official recognition of American single malt whiskey as a designated category by the Alcohol and Tobacco Tax and Trade Bureau (TTB) represents a milestone for the segment, cementing its position in the global whiskey landscape.
Further strengthening its footprint in travel retail, Westland has secured its first cruise listing through a partnership with Holland America Line. The collaboration will see Westland available on the cruise company’s Alaskan itinerary, offering passengers access to a special single cask bottling, alongside the flagship Westland expression.
Additionally, an exclusive single cask release will feature on Holland America’s Caribbean routes.
In celebration of this partnership, renowned bartender Sam Ross, known for creating the Penicillin cocktail, has adapted his whiskey sour recipe to feature Westland’s expression. The PNW Penicillin will be served onboard Holland America vessels.
In 2024 Westland Distillery achieved B Corp Certification, reflecting its commitment to social and environmental responsibility. Sustainability is deeply embedded in the brand’s ethos with a focus on land stewardship, heritage and patience. This sustainability-driven philosophy played a key role in the selection of Westland by Holland America, which prioritises locally sourced, high-quality spirits for its guests.

A distinctive American single malt whiskey offering
Currently, Westland’s travel retail portfolio focuses on Westland Flagship – a DFS-exclusive single cask release – and Colere 4. These expressions align with the brand’s vision of offering travellers a compelling exploration of American single malt whiskey.
Founded in 2010 and acquired by Rémy Cointreau in 2017, Westland Distillery is a pioneer in American single malt whiskey, drawing inspiration from the Pacific Northwest’s terroir.
Westland uses 100% malted barley, Belgian Saison brewer’s yeast and a maturation process that includes new American oak, ex-bourbon and ex-sherry casks. The distillery crafts expressions that challenge traditional American whiskey conventions while paying homage to age-old distilling traditions.
The flagship Westland Single Malt is the culmination of over ten years pioneering a new category of American whiskey.
